One workaround that I useis the following; I have a small table like:
M_ID M_Name
1 Jan
2 Feb
3 Mar
etc.
Then I use a combo on my form to select the month (so the user doesn't have
to type the month at all). The combo's rowsource is this table, and I set
Number of Columns = 2, Bound Column = 1, Column Width = 0;1. This results in
the user only seeing the second column (month names), while the combo
actually returns the month number, which is also what I store in my tables
instead of the month name, so my sorting is right. In forms, reports etc.
where I want the month name displayed, I simply include the table in the
RowSource query and get the name field, or use a DLookup.
